About Woobong Choi

Woobong Choi is a scholar working on Pharmacology, Plant Science and Cell Biology, having authored 28 papers that have together received 649 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Plant-Microbe Interactions and Immunity (10 papers), Fungal and yeast genetics research (7 papers) and Plant Disease Resistance and Genetics (5 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Plant Science (487 citations), Cell Biology (209 citations) and Pharmacology (106 citations). Woobong Choi has collaborated with scholars based in South Korea, United States and Japan. Frequent co-authors include Ralph A. Dean, Yong‐Hwan Lee, Chaoyang Xue, Gyungsoon Park, Jin‐Rong Xu, Zheng Li, Barbara P Blackmon, Eric Fang, Byung Sup Kim and Fred O. Asiegbu. Their work appears in journals such as The Plant Cell, International Journal of Molecular Sciences and Genomics.
